Formula

Total = regular hours × rate + overtime hours × rate × 1.5 + double-time hours × rate × 2. Overtime is time-and-a-half; double time pays twice the base rate.

How it works

Federal law requires 1.5× pay beyond 40 hours a week. Double time (2×) isn't federally required — it comes from state rules (like California's) or union and company policies for long shifts, holidays, or seventh consecutive days.

Frequently asked questions

When do I get double-time pay?

Double time isn't required by federal law. It typically comes from state law (e.g. California over 12 hours in a day), union contracts, or employer policy for holidays and long shifts.

How is overtime pay calculated?

Under federal law, hours over 40 in a workweek are paid at 1.5× your regular rate. Some states have daily overtime rules on top of the weekly one.

Is overtime taxed more?

No — overtime is taxed like ordinary wages. It can push more of your pay into a higher withholding bracket for that check, but the rate on overtime itself isn't special.
